Fire up a smoker for smoking at 250 F. Use any wood you desire. Slice the chiles horizontally. Remove the membrane and seeds. Combine the sausage, fennel, pepper and garlic in a bowl. Divide the sausage between the peppers, gently pushing down to fill them completely. Sprinkle the peppers with the bacon.

Heat a large skillet over medium heat. When hot, add the sausage and cook through. Meanwhile, in a medium bowl, whisk together the eggs, green chiles, and garlic powder. Once the sausage is cooked, add the egg mixture. Gently mix until the eggs are cooked through, or to your desired doneness. Remove from the heat.
